Trim Castle

A filming location from Braveheart in County Meath.

Trim Castle

The scene

Ireland's largest Norman castle stood in for the medieval cities of the film, its great keep dressed as York and London.

Trim Castle, a closer look

How to visit

An Office of Public Works site with a small fee for the keep tour and free access to the grounds; the tours are guided and seasonal. Trim is about an hour from Dublin.
